The Role of Technology in Casino Design
The heart of immersion lies in the technology that powers modern platforms. Online casino development integrates several cutting-edge tools that redefine player experience.
| Technology | Purpose | Impact on Player Experience |
| Virtual Reality (VR) | Creates 3D casino worlds | Simulates real casino environments |
| Artificial Intelligence (AI) | Personalizes game recommendations | Enhances user engagement |
| Blockchain | Provides secure, transparent transactions | Builds player trust |
| 5G Connectivity | Enables fast, lag-free streaming | Improves real-time interaction |
These technologies do more than add convenience — they bridge the gap between digital and physical gaming spaces. For instance, AI-driven chatbots assist with gameplay questions, while data analytics personalize content based on user behavior. The Human Element: Dealers and Interaction
A crucial part of any immersive environment is human interaction. Live dealer tables provide that essential sense of realism by combining digital efficiency with authentic social engagement. You can observe the dealer’s gestures, chat with other players, and make strategic decisions in real time — all from the comfort of your space.

Design Principles for Deeper Engagement
To sustain attention and comfort, platforms must apply deliberate design principles.
- Realistic Visuals and Soundscapes. Lighting, texture detail, and authentic background sounds evoke the atmosphere of a land-based casino. Subtle animations — like card flips or roulette spins — add a tactile quality without overwhelming the player.
- Seamless Navigation. A clear interface ensures intuitive control over game selection, settings, and deposits. Accessibility features, including text resizing and dark mode, improve usability for diverse audiences.
- Responsible Interaction. Immersion must never override player well-being.
